In a series of flashbacks, Corrie recalls several formative moments in her childhood. It’s 1898, and she’s preparing for her first day of school. Betsie scolds her for wearing torn stockings and rummages around for a more presentable outfit. Meanwhile, Nollie declares that she won’t wear the ugly hat Tante Jans has bought her.

Content Warning: The following material includes references to warfare, imprisonment, torture, disease, starvation, and genocide. The story opens in 1937 in Haarlem, a town in Holland not far from Amsterdam. Corrie both the main author and the central character of the narrative ...

The occupation had grown more strict and harsh. Now the Dutch were even forbidden to sing their national anthem.
